With Masonry and using the bin packing algorithm/layout, according to your visual requirements, you can (should?) use a system for sizes for the sizing element and get different widths for the underlying columns of the ‘grid’; ie: if the sizing element is a quarter of base width, you scale down some of the widest image to bring more homogeneity-or on the contrary balance it with some enlarged elements that brings some rythm.

Edit: doc has this first example https://masonry.desandro.com/layout that you could use but have to imagine images to be twice the size, similar to a Müller Brockmann grid
